actually i menage my wallpapers whit nview from my nvidia graphic card and i can have 2 different wall.....am sure wb5 will do the same in the future


nview achieves this by taking both the wallpapers that you specify and creating a single BMP containing both images which is then applied as a wallpaper in tile mode - it would be great if WB5 could take of this so we don't have to suffer the horrors of the nview UI
